I. Priority of Security Interests in Transferred Collateral

A party that receives transferred collateral subject to another’s security interest isn’t a bona fide purchaser, and doesn’t qualify as either a buyer in the ordinary course of business or a buyer of consumer goods. Special rules apply to priority in this case.
